Today, we celebrate the United States Air Force (@usaf_recruiting) for being a part of the US Armed Forces. The Air Force was heavily used in World War Two and in different wars to stop potential foes and people who illegally enter the United States by air.
The symbols of the flag are the Bald Eagle for the United States, cooperation with other branches, and power and might in air. The cloud behind it symbolizes the creation of the "new firmament." As almost all the military flags have may also intwine with Old Glory's purposes with the thirteen stars for the thirteen colonies. The wreath of six folds of silver and blue incorporates the flag's shield design.
However, the flag of the United States Air Force may have a bit of different designs that may not look like the one I recreated. One of them could have a golden eagle, and the flag could be a little lighter in color or even just have the flag with the logo of the USAF.
During the 1980s television, when the channel leaves the air, the National Anthem or the Air Force Hymn is played for the closing broadcast, and the last words displayed are "AIM HIGH, AMERICA" or just "AIM HIGH."
